To determine if the expressions (-12x - 18) and (-6x - 9 - 3(3 - 2x)) are equivalent, we can simplify the second expression. Distributing the (-3) gives (-6x - 9 - 9 + 6x), which simplifies to (-18). Thus, the expression simplifies to (-18), while the first expression is (-12x - 18). Since the two expressions are not the same (the first has a variable term), they are not equivalent.
